There are lots of kinds of child care solutions, each catering to various age brackets and schedules. Some of the most common forms of childcare choices feature:
- Daycare facilities: Daycare facilities tend to be services that offer maintain kids of numerous centuries, usually from infancy to preschool. These centers tend to be licensed and regulated Daycares By Category the condition, ensuring that they meet certain standards for security, cleanliness, and staff skills. Daycare facilities provide organized tasks, dishes, and supervision for children in a group environment.
- Family childcare Homes: Family child care homes tend to be little, home-based childcare facilities run by just one caregiver or a tiny number of caregivers. These providers provide a far more customized and family-like environment for kids, with less children in attention in comparison to daycare facilities. Family child care homes may offer flexible hours and rates, making all of them a popular option for moms and dads who need much more individualized maintain the youngster.
- Preschools: Preschools tend to be educational institutions offering very early childhood training for the kids typically between the ages of 2 to 5 years old. These programs consider planning kids for preschool by presenting them to basic academic concepts, personal abilities, and mental development. Preschools usually work on a school-year schedule and supply part-time or full-time options for moms and dads.
- Before and After School products: pre and post school programs are created to provide take care of school-aged children throughout the hours pre and post the regular school time. These programs offer many different tasks, homework help, and guidance for kids while moms and dads are in work. Before and after school programs are usually made available from schools, neighborhood facilities, or private businesses.
- Nanny or Au Pair: Nannies and au sets tend to be individuals who provide in-home childcare solutions for people. Nannies in many cases are experienced experts who provide full time maintain kids inside family members' home, while au sets tend to be youngsters from international nations just who live with all the family and provide social change with childcare. Nannies and au sets provide personalized attention and versatility in scheduling for moms and dads.
Things to consider When Selecting Child Care
When selecting child care towards you, it is important to consider several aspects to ensure that you will find a quality and ideal option for your youngster. A number of the key factors to think about feature:
- Licensing and Accreditation: it is crucial to select a licensed and approved child care supplier, as this ensures that the facility fulfills certain standards for security, hygiene, staff skills, and system quality. Certification and certification demonstrate the supplier has undergone a rigorous examination procedure and is focused on maintaining high standards of care.
- Staff Qualifications and Training: The qualifications and instruction regarding the staff at child care center are necessary in offering quality take care of kiddies. Choose providers who possess trained and skilled caregivers, also staff who're certified in CPR and first-aid. Staff-to-child ratios may important, as they determine the level of interest and supervision that each and every child obtains.
- Curriculum and plan strategies: think about the curriculum and system activities made available from the child attention provider, while they perform an important part when you look at the development and learning of your youngster. Look for programs that provide age-appropriate activities, academic options, and options for socialization. A well-rounded curriculum that includes play, art, music, and outdoor time can contribute to your child's general development.
- Safe practices Policies: Ensure that the kid attention supplier has strict safety and health policies set up to safeguard the well being of child. Search for services that follow correct hygiene techniques, have actually protected entry and exit processes, and continue maintaining a clean and child-friendly environment. Inquire about emergency procedures, illness policies, and exactly how the provider handles accidents or situations.
- Parent Involvement and Communication: Pick a child attention provider that promotes parent involvement and maintains open interaction with families. Choose providers that provide opportunities for parents to take part in activities, occasions, and group meetings, also regular updates on your own child's progress and wellbeing. A solid relationship between parents and caregivers can cause a positive and supportive child care knowledge.
Finding Child Care Near You
Now that you have considered the aspects to consider in a young child attention supplier, it's time to begin the look for high quality child care towards you. Check out tips and sources to help you find a very good choice for your son or daughter:
- Ask for guidelines: begin by requesting tips from household, pals, neighbors, and colleagues that have kiddies in childcare. Private referrals may be an invaluable supply of details about quality child care providers in your town. Enquire about their experiences, whatever they like towards supplier, and any issues they may have.
- Research on the web: Use online learning resources such as for instance childcare directories, parenting web sites, and social networking groups to research child care providers in your town. Choose providers with reviews that are positive, high rankings, and step-by-step information regarding their particular programs and services. Numerous providers have web pages or social networking pages where you are able to find out about their particular facilities and staff.
- See childcare facilities: Plan visits to prospective child care centers to visit the services, meet the staff, and take notice of the system in action. Pay attention to the cleanliness, safety measures, and general environment of the center. Ask questions about the curriculum, staff skills, daily routines, and policies to obtain a sense of the way the center works.
- Interview Caregivers: whenever meeting with prospective caregivers, ask about their knowledge, instruction, and way of child care. Inquire about their viewpoint on control, interaction with moms and dads, and exactly how they manage problems or challenging actions. Trust your instincts and select caregivers who're hot, mindful, and attentive to your son or daughter's requirements.
- Check recommendations: Request recommendations from the childcare provider and contact them to check out their experiences with all the supplier. Enquire about the quality of care, communication with parents, staff communications, and any problems they may experienced. References can provide important insights in to the provider's reputation and background.
- Give consideration to price and Convenience: look at the cost of childcare and just how it suits into the budget, along with the ease of the location and hours of operation. Compare prices, fees, and payment choices among different providers to discover the best price for your family. Start thinking about facets eg transportation, proximity to your home or work, and versatility in scheduling.
